Bang Bang Shrimp

This Bang Bang Shrimp recipe features crispy fried shrimp tossed in a creamy, spicy sauce made with mayo, sweet chili sauce, and sriracha. It’s a restaurant-style appetizer that’s easy to make at home and perfect for parties, game days, or quick dinners.

Ingredients

Scale
  • 1 lb medium shrimp, peeled and deveined
  • 1/2 cup buttermilk
  • 3/4 cup cornstarch
  • 1/2 tsp salt
  • 1/4 tsp black pepper
  • 1/2 tsp garlic powder
  • Vegetable oil, for frying
  • 1/2 cup mayonnaise
  • 1/4 cup sweet chili sauce
  • 12 tbsp sriracha or hot sauce (to taste)
  • 1 tbsp honey (optional)

Instructions

  1. Pat shrimp dry and season with salt and pepper.
  2. Prepare two bowls: one with buttermilk, one with cornstarch mixed with garlic powder.
  3. Dip each shrimp in buttermilk, then dredge in cornstarch, coating evenly.
  4. Heat oil in a deep skillet to 350°F (175°C).
  5. Fry shrimp in batches for 2–3 minutes per side until golden and crispy.
  6. Transfer shrimp to a paper towel-lined plate to drain excess oil.
  7. In a separate bowl, whisk together mayonnaise, sweet chili sauce, sriracha, and honey (if using).
  8. While shrimp are hot, toss them gently in the sauce until well coated.
  9. Serve immediately for best texture and flavor.

Notes

  • Use fresh or fully thawed frozen shrimp for best results.
  • Air fryer option: cook at 400°F for 8–10 minutes, flipping once.
  • You can substitute buttermilk with milk + 1 tbsp vinegar or lemon juice.
  • Adjust spice level by increasing or reducing sriracha.
  • Serve over rice, in tacos, or lettuce wraps for variety.
